目前,我在我的项目中使用可下载字体。参考链接:可下载字体。
它生成具有两个哈希(dev 和 Prod)的认证文件,如下所示:
<?xml version="1.0" encoding="utf-8"?>
<resources>
<array name="com_google_android_gms_fonts_certs">
<item>@array/com_google_android_gms_fonts_certs_dev</item>
<item>@array/com_google_android_gms_fonts_certs_prod</item>
</array>
<string-array name="com_google_android_gms_fonts_certs_dev">
<item>
[HASH]
</item>
</string-array>
<string-array name="com_google_android_gms_fonts_certs_prod">
<item>
[HASH]
</item>
</string-array>
</resources>
我的担忧是:
1)如何生成两个哈希键?他们是否使用密钥库来生成哈希密钥?
2) 我们可以更改 Prod 的哈希键吗?将应用程序发布到播放商店后(创建签名的 apk 后)它会工作吗?